Best Seasons to Plan Your Offsite

  • Spring (March - May): Mild temperatures and blooming parks make it a beautiful time for outdoor activities.
  • Fall (September - November): Ideal for stunning autumn foliage and fewer tourist crowds.
  • Winter (December): Festive holiday vibes, but expect higher rates and bookings due to seasonal events.
  • Skip Summer (June - August): High humidity and tourist influx can lead to crowded venues and inflated prices.

Timeline for Planning Your Offsite

Here’s a practical timeline to help you stay on track while planning your offsite in NYC:

| Weeks Out | Milestone | |-----------|-----------------------------------------| | 12 | Define objectives and budget | | 10 | Research venues and create shortlist | | 8 | Contact venues for availability and pricing | | 6 | Finalize venue and book | | 5 | Plan agenda and activities | | 4 | Arrange catering and AV needs | | 3 | Confirm all details with vendors | | 2 | Send out invitations and reminders | | 1 | Final checks and preparations |

Budget Breakdown for a Typical Team of 20

Here’s a sample budget breakdown for a 2-day offsite for 20 people:

  • Venue: $4,000 (40%)
  • Food & Beverage: $2,500 (25%)
  • Activities: $1,500 (15%)
  • Travel: $1,500 (15%)
  • Contingency: $500 (5%)

Total Estimated Cost: $10,000

Risk Mitigation: What Could Go Wrong?

  • Venue Cancellation: Always read the cancellation policy and consider trip insurance.
  • Catering Issues: Confirm dietary restrictions in advance and have a backup plan.
  • AV Failures: Test all equipment a day prior to avoid surprises.
